The Health Shift: Why Seed Oils Are Getting the Side-Eye
Being long used in processed foods for their lengthened
shelf life and cost-effectiveness, refined seed oils such as sunflower,
soybean, and canola oils may represent the dark side of these inventions.
Studies now show the high omega-6 fatty acid levels of these oils, when
consumed in excess, might contribute to inflammation and other chronic
ailments. And that is a major red flag for performance and recovery-oriented
athletes and nurturing moms protecting the health of their families.
Choosing these protein bars
without seed oils is not simply a matter of dietary preferences; it is a
conscious choice toward the reduction of inflammation, to promote
cardiovascular well-being, and toward another half of a holistic way of living.
